Blog - LIGHT, BRIGHT, WARM or COOL - How colour can influence a healthcare space.
This post looks at how colour can influence a healthcare space. Most patients prefer light and bright colours which encourage activity. You must be cognizant of your climate, in colder areas warmer colours may be more appropriate.
